Figure 4. Effect of 1,25(OH)2D3 supplementation on ROS and monocyte adhesion to endothelial cells in glutathione-deficient HUVEC.

The ROS levels in GCLC knockdown HUVEC treated with 1,25(OH)2VD and AA are shown in panel A. The knockdown efficiency of GCLC siRNA along with ICAM-1 protein expression is shown in panel B. The percentage of monocyte adhesion to the GCLC knockdown HUVEC is shown in panel C. Panel D shows the mRNA levels of GCLC in HUVEC. p<0.05 when untreated control cells (#) were compared with GCLC knockdown AA treated or AA+1,25(OH)2VD treated cells (*). 1,25(OH)2D3 supplementation has no beneficial effects in glutathione deficient HUVEC. Values are mean±SE (n=3).
